1 Timothy 1:5-6 The purpose of my instruction is that all believers would be filled with love that comes from a pure heart, a clear conscience and genuine faith. But some people have missed this whole point. You only need to look at the religious section in your local bookshop to see that our society is still interested in religion. There is a massive appetite to learn about the meaning and purpose of life, God and the universe, and there is enormous confusion too! We have a great deal in common with Paul. The world of his day was stacked full of different religions and philosophies, so when Christianity emerged, it had to compete with any number of rivals. It wasn’t easy to establish a church, and Paul knew better than anyone how tough the fight was. In this letter, Paul was keen to encourage his young friend Timothy as a church leader.
